Synopsis

What would you do if you were told your child would be born different... very different? When Sara and Jacob get the news that their baby will be born with Down syndrome, it threatens to destroy their marriage and their lives as their world suddenly spins out of control sending each of them each on a pathway of self-discovery and a boy with Down syndrome named Alex. They both discover that their baby wasn't created by mistake but in fact by design. Although this book is fiction, it tells the real life story of parents around the world who receive the difficult diagnosis that their son or daughter will be born with (in this case) Down Syndrome and the emotional roller coaster they're forced to face. However, what we've discovered since publishing this project is that the emotions for nearly all prenatal or at birth diagnosis of any "abnormalities" as it's referred to by the medical community are extremely similar. So many of us find hope by seeing our futures in the eyes of those who've already lived through the journey that we are just beginning. We believe that our mission is to give our readers an experience that allows them to see through the eyes these parents and leaves them feeling hopeful of the future. It's through that hope that we know we can impact our culture and the lives of those with special needs and their families. Author's note: As parents of children born with chromosomal birth defects, most of us grieve the loss of a child that never existed while feeling guilty for grieving. It's a rarely discussed phenomenon but nearly every parent who receives this diagnosis experiences it in varying ways. Along the way we discover that our sons and daughters have a purpose and can achieve their own God given destinies. The world may see our kids as handicapped, incapable of a normal! Truth is; our son, John-Michael is more than capable... he's amazing and he's the best thing I never knew I always wanted.
